Bellevue’s new fine dining steak and sushi restaurant MRBL is opening this week.

MRBL, also called Marble, will host its grand opening Wednesday, Dec. 21.

The restaurant is located on the fourth floor of 119 Fairfield Ave., above where Esporta Fitness currently operates. Guests will enter the restaurant through an external full-glass elevator from the ground level and be taken directly to the dining room.

MRBL offers guests a sweeping view of the Cincinnati skyline and specializes in dry-aged beef out of Chicago. Chef Michael Kim will also roll out sushi from a raw seafood bar. 

The current hours of operation are Wednesday through Sunday, 4 p.m. to close. People can make reservations online.
